Key Birth Date and Identity Verification

Jennifer Lawrence was born on August 15, 1990. She is an American actress known for leading and supporting roles across film and television. This evergreen explainer confirms her birth date, outlines formative influences, and traces career milestones that established her prominence. The timeline below anchors major public milestones to verified reporting, separating widely confirmed dates from periods where documentation is limited.

AttributeVerified DetailSource Type
Full NameJennifer Shrader LawrencePublic Biography
Date of BirthAugust 15, 1990Reliable Media and Public Records
Place of BirthLouisville, Kentucky, United StatesBiographical References
Breakout RoleRee Dolly in Winter’s Bone (2010)Film Credits and Press
Major AwardsAcademy Award, Golden Globe, SAG AwardOfficial Awards Archives

Early Life and Formative Context

Growing up in Louisville, Kentucky, Lawrence developed an early interest in performing. She participated in school plays and local theater, which helped shape her confidence in front of cameras and audiences. Her decision to pursue acting professionally led her to move to New York City at age 14, a step that aligned with her long-term creative goals. These formative experiences influenced the range she would later demonstrate across independent and studio projects.

Breakthrough and Sustained Career

Winter’s Bone (2010) marked a significant turning point, earning Lawrence critical praise and broader industry attention. Subsequent projects, including The Hunger Games series and Silver Linings Playbook, reinforced her capacity to lead big-budget franchises and intimate dramas alike.
